At the beginning of this month, an early work-in-progress Android 4.3 based firmware for the Galaxy Note 2 had leaked online. Today, the folks over at SamMobile have once again managed to get their hands on another Android 4.3 based firmware, which is much more stable and bug-free compared to the previous leak.

It is widely expected that Samsung will be updating the Galaxy Note 2 and S3 to Android 4.3 by the end of November, so this leak should not come as a surprise. Internally, Samsung has been rolling out new Android 4.3 based firmware for the Note 2 nearly every other day to squash bugs and improve performance.

With the Android 4.3 update, Samsung will be updating the Note 2’s UI to a version of TouhWIZ that is currently seen running on the Galaxy S4 and Note 3. Other changes include improved text rendering, OpenGL ES 3.0 support, KNOX support, and inclusion of Samsung Wallet.
